.net Json 反序列化时,属性带点
使用[JsonProperty("xxx.xxx")]
static void Main(string[] args)
{
string json="{"pager.pageNo":"No2","pager.totalRows":23}";
var q=JsonConvert.DeserializeObject<Rootobject>(json);
Console.WriteLine(q.pagerpageNo);
Console.WriteLine(q.pagertotalRows);
Console.ReadLine();
}
public class Rootobject
{
[JsonProperty("pager.pageNo")]
public string pagerpageNo { get; set; }
[JsonProperty("pager.totalRows")]
public int pagertotalRows { get; set; }
}
结果: